Re: MQTT configuration in YAML file
You are welcome. I finally find out the same error log in my HA. Reason: the position_topic: "stat/Rollladen_LI-Nord/RESULT" we used is a common reply. By default, Tasmota replies to all commands through .../RESULT. But lots of them are not related to our position result. Thus, HA will hav...

Re: Currysmarter Curtain Control MQTT frequency
Sorry for the late response. The wifi module checks the position of the shutter all the time. In case it is manually up/down, the device will report to MQTT immediately. Just like some sensor switches, and power monitoring switches. You can also use command "TelePeriod x" to adjust the fre...
